Here's my roundup of daily tips from February. Watch the video version on YouTube with this link:

https://youtu.be/zZ0TLDv0qxc

In the podcast we'll review:

  • - Idioms for IELTS Speaking ('food for thought' 'peckish' 'flagging')
  • - Formal language ('a high risk of failure')
  • - How to use inversion (Rarely I have? Or Rarely have I?)
  • - Tech tools to help you practise Speaking
  • - Collocations with sports (do, go, play or practise?)
  • - Can or Should? - Task 1 Graphs: "Temperature AVERAGED 25 degrees")
  • - Portmanteau terms: breakfast + lunch = ?
  • - 20 WRONG ways to say 'Although' - Pass a test? Take a test? Sit a test?
  • - What are 'Mustakes'? - Tuesday, Toosday or Chewsday?
  • - "It's not everyone's cup of tea"
  • - IELTS Vocabulary: Physical Health
